Le snippet suivant permet de gérer l'affichage des articles préférés des internautes.
Plugin concerné: plugin vote the post(http://www.1800blogger.com/word-press-voting-plugin/)
Dans votre vue ajoutez :
<?php $bestArticles = ratepost::display_best_articles(10); ?>
Ajouter cette fonction statique dans wp-content/plugins/vote-the-post/vote-the-post.php (L127):
public static function display_best_articles($number = 5) { global $wpdb; $sql = "SELECT post_title, guid FROM `wp_ratepost_post` LEFT OUTER JOIN wp_posts ON wp_ratepost_post.post_id = wp_posts.ID ORDER BY avg_vote DESC LIMIT 0,".$number.";"; return $wpdb->get_results($sql); }
Enfin, n'oubliez pas d'activer le plugin dans l'interface admin wordpress